ANAHEIM, Calif. — For the first time, the Rangers of David Quinn have won two straight, with a 3-2 shootout victory over the Ducks on Thursday coming after the club was unable to protect a one-goal lead and allowed a late six-on-five goal for the second straight game.
Rickard Rakell tied it off a cross-ice feed at 19:34 before Mats Zuccarello and Mika Zibanejad scored on the first two legs of the shooout, while Alexandar Georgiev stopped both shots he faced.
